1837: Rail Building In The Austro-hungarian Empire

A railway investment game has players operate companies and build routes across the Austro-Hungarian Empire. Numerous minor companies and a large map create a long, demanding contest of capital and connections.

1837 is an 18xx game set in the Austro-Hungarian empire. It is based on 1835 mechanics with lots of minor companies, has a large board and takes a long time to play. It is not recommended for beginners.
